Target (TGT) Gears Up to Offer Great Deals, Values This Holiday

Retailers have begun prepping for the holiday season with as much zeal as shoppers are looking forward to eye-popping deals. This season, which accounts for a sizable chunk of yearly revenues, is a make or break for retailers. To make the most of the festive season and win over early-bird shoppers, Target Corporation TGT is back with its “Deal Days” and Price Match Guarantee. Additionally, the retailer plans to appoint up to 100,000 seasonal workers to better serve its guests and provide a seamless shopping experience.

What Awaits Target’s Deal Days?

Target will kick off holiday deals earlier this year to woo shoppers. Through its “Target Deal Days” shopping event, it will offer guests the best deals on must-have items and everyday essentials. Interested customers can access amazing deals from Oct 6 to Oct 8.

Bargain hunters will continue to find everyday low prices throughout the festive season. Buyers can avail of Target's Drive Up and Order Pickup services and same-day delivery with Shipt to get their products. Markedly, no membership fee is required for the same. As always, customers will get free shipping on orders of $35 or more or when using Target RedCard.

To attract deal seekers, Target is offering “Holiday Price Match Guarantee”, starting Oct 6. The program, which will run through Dec 24, is designed to give shoppers a sense of confidence that they are getting the best deals, regardless of when they shop. As part of this, shoppers can request a price adjustment on all items purchased in store or online within the said period if they find that the retailer has dropped the price later in the season.

Target’s multi-category assortment of owned and exclusive brands and popular national brands makes it a one-stop shopping destination. With convenient shopping options and shop-in-shops with popular brands like Disney, Levi's, Ulta Beauty and Apple, Target is providing customers with more reasons to shop. Wrapping Up

While inflation may play a spoilsport, we still believe that stimulus savings from last year, steady wage gains and a lower unemployment rate should help keep demand alive. Per Mastercard SpendingPulse, U.S. retail sales, excluding automotive, are anticipated to increase 7.1% from a year earlier during the traditional holiday period that runs from Nov 1 to Dec 24.
